Water Quality Snapshot: Berwyn

Berwyn is a local-owned community water system that delivers drinking water to 57,250 residents in Berwyn, Illinois (Cook County) through 13,496 service connections. Its water is drawn from surface water sources. EPA's Safe Drinking Water Information System records 70 total violations for this system , of which 12 (17%) are health-based, meaning a contaminant exceeded an EPA Maximum Contaminant Level or a required treatment technique failed. A further 26 monitoring and reporting violations are on file. The most recent violation on record dates to 2025.

The most frequently cited contaminant at this system is Lead and Copper Rule, recorded in 10 violations (MR). This system was sampled under EPA's UCMR5 PFAS monitoring program and no PFAS compounds were detected above the minimum reporting level.

Across Illinois, EPA tracks 5,117 public water systems serving 12,576,876 people, with 355,322 cumulative violations and 52,932 health-based violations on record. About 81% of systems in the state carry at least one violation, and state-wide the average per system is 69.4 violations. Statewide, 199 of 487 UCMR5-tested systems have reported PFAS detections (40.9%).

Berwyn's 70 violations sit above the Illinois average.

Federal MCL reference, Safe Drinking Water Act thresholds
Contaminant Federal MCL / Action Level Note
Lead 0 mg/L (Action Level: 0.015 mg/L) Lead and Copper Rule treatment technique
Arsenic 0.010 mg/L (10 ppb) Health-based MCL since 2006
Total Coliform Treatment technique (RTCR) Indicator organism, monitoring trigger
PFOA / PFOS (PFAS) 4.0 ppt each (final 2024 rule) Compliance deadline 2029 (EPA proposed extending to 2031, not yet final as of May 2026)
Nitrate (as N) 10 mg/L Acute health risk for infants
